接骨板用材料的研究现状及发展前景

Abstract:对常用接骨板材料的性能做了分析对比,并对目前临床投入使用的金属、高分子及复合材料接骨板进行了评价,着重介绍了纳米羟基磷灰石/聚乳酸复合材料以及炭/炭复合材料接骨板。与其它材料相比,炭/炭复合材料与人体有着良好的生物相容性和力学相容性,在结构、弹性模量、孔隙度和密度上均与人骨接近。作为新一代生物医用材料,随着炭/炭复合材料编织技术和制备工艺的提高,炭/炭复合材料接骨板有着很好的应用前景
